Valve Body: Notes
The valve body (electrohydraulic selector unit) is located in the automatic gearbox. It is covered by the transmission oil sump. The valve body sets the drive and brake clutches to the correct hydraulic pressure.
A selector switch is triggered in the valve body by the cable on the selector lever. The gear selector valve regulates the transmission oil (main pressure) as a function of the selector lever position in relation to the corresponding solenoid valves in the transmission.
The following components for transmission control are also located in the valve body:
- Oil temperature sensor
- Solenoid valves (2x)
- Pressure control valves (6x).
The valve body is connected to the EGS control unit by two multiple pin connectors (on the gearbox housing).
